Reducing Systemic Inflammation
In the world of professional sports, the concept of “marginal gains” is that if an individual can improve every area of their life by 1%, it equates to a massive overall gain. This has caused many athletes to turn away from NSAIDs and embrace the power of cannabis-based topicals and tinctures. This is an area that the World Anti-Doping Agency (WADA) has recognized by removing CBD from the list of prohibited substances, realizing that it plays an important part in the post-workout recovery process.
